Massachusetts 2025-2026 Regular Session

Massachusetts House Bill H1569

Introduced
2/27/25  

Caption

To ensure senior home safety and security

Impact

If enacted, this legislation would significantly influence state laws regarding the responsibilities of senior housing providers. The requirement for continuous security presence aligns with the growing recognition of the safety concerns faced by senior residents, especially in light of increasing reports of crimes targeting this demographic. By formalizing the role of security services, the bill aims to create a safer living environment for seniors, promoting their well-being and peace of mind.

Summary

House Bill 1569, presented by Representative Chynah Tyler, aims to enhance the safety and security of senior residents in designated housing facilities within the Commonwealth of Massachusetts. The bill amends Chapter 6A of the General Laws by establishing a new section that mandates the provision of security services in all senior housing facilities. These facilities must ensure that trained personnel are available at all times to observe, report unlawful activities, and prevent theft or harm to the residents and their property.

Contention

Despite the bill's intentions, some may raise concerns about the implementation of security services, particularly regarding the fiscal implications for senior housing facilities. Critics may argue that mandating security services could increase operational costs, potentially leading to higher rents or reduced resources for other essential services. Additionally, there could be debates on what constitutes adequate training for the security staff and the qualifications required for personnel. Such discussions may highlight the balance between enhancing safety and maintaining affordable living conditions for seniors.
